A full description of the FLT format is available in PDF format at:

http://www.multigen-paradigm.com/docs.htm

to details on how to access the fields in the .flt format not normally used
by performer see man pages for:

 pfdLoadFileAttr_flt
 pfdLoadFileMode_flt
 fltRegisterNodeT
 fltRegisterDriversT
